Key Features to Consider

When picking a treadmill, think about the following functions:

FeatureDescription
Motor PowerDetermined in horsepower (HP); stronger motors allow for better performance.
Running SurfaceThe size of the belt area; a longer belt accommodates longer strides.
Folding MechanismSpace-saving choice for home usage; simple to save when not in usage.
Max SpeedThe leading speed the treadmill can reach; important for severe runners.
Slope OptionsThe capability to raise the front of the treadmill for different workouts.
Show FeaturesLCD screens revealing time, speed, range, and calories burned.
ProgramsPre-set workouts to keep regimens intriguing and tough.
RateConsideration of budget while making sure worth for features.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What is the average rate of a home treadmill in the UK?

The average rate for home treadmills in the UK varies from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500, depending upon features, brand name, and develop quality.

2. Just how much space do I need for a treadmill?

While it varies by model, an area of at least 6-9 feet in length and 3-4 feet in width is usually recommended for appropriate use and to permit for security during exercises.

3. Are treadmills worth the investment?

Yes, if you are devoted to a physical fitness regimen, owning a treadmill can save money on gym fees, travel time, and supply the flexibility to exercise at any time.

4. Can I see TV or listen to music while using the treadmill?

Definitely! Many modern treadmills featured built-in speakers or slots for tablets and phones, enabling entertainment while you exercise.

5. What upkeep do treadmills require?

To keep your treadmill in great shape, regular cleansing and lubrication of the belt are recommended. In addition, guarantee that the deck is free from dust and particles.
